The Zumiez Product and Brand Services (PBS) team is looking for a Senior Production Planner to support and manage our sourcing and production workflow. This role is responsible for driving product from concept through delivery, managing multiple priorities, and maintaining accurate information across work streams. The ideal candidate is highly organized, detail‑oriented, and able to communicate effectively with vendors and internal partners.

This person takes ownership of their categories, proactively solves problems, and supports the development of their team members.

You know how to:
  • Work in Microsoft Office programs including Excel
  • Analyze tech pack details to determine appropriate costs
  • Lead cost negotiations and collaborate with Design, Development, and the supply base to meet IMU% goals
  • Apply critical thinking to solve problems and identify solutions
  • Take initiative and effectively prioritize workload across multiple priorities
  • Manage and maintain multiple calendars with internal and external partners
  • Motivate, guide, and support a team of direct reports
  • Learn through hands‑on experience and real‑world problem‑solving
Responsibilities:
  • Manage costing and production for assigned product categories, guiding your team to do the same
  • Monitor time & action calendars (TAC) to ensure key milestones and delivery dates are met
  • Calculate product costs and collaborate with Design, Development, and supply base to meet IMU% goals
  • Issue and maintain purchase orders
  • Determine product placement in alignment with sourcing strategy goals
  • Communicate with vendors and internal partners to resolve production issues and ensure quality and on‑time delivery
  • Identify product development issues and proactively drive solutions with cross‑functional partners
  • Lead, coach, and support a team of direct reports
  • Resolve vendor claims and issues in a timely manner while building positive business relationships
  • Attend and participate in weekly production and product development meetings
  • Assist on projects as needed
  • Travel domestically and/or internationally up to 4 weeks per year
